The Suppression Virus and an All Systems Meltdown  The video below is an expansion on the following post: My playful “whoops” face lol My laptop crashed recently due to delaying defragging and doing a general system clean up / all round check after my laptop showed some problems here and there. Even though I knew I had to do it sooner…I delayed the process for all sorts of reasons (or shall I rather say excuses) – all of which seemed valid in the moment (as it tends to go with the nature of excuses). So, I faced the consequences of my delays via excuses when my laptop crashed during a pivotal time with a few deadlines that were due.  This opened up an interesting point in relation to delaying important things, for example with the laptop: if I had made the time / created the time and space to get it done sooner I actually would have saved myself much more time. Why are we so willing to destroy and give up, but don’t have the equal / same willingness to Create? Yesterday I watched a couple of minutes of the final fight scene in the movie Superman: Man of Steel – specifically where they fight against and through the buildings, destroying anything and everything in their path. A point that came up within me while watching this scene in the movie was: “Look at how easy it is to destroy these buildings and if this were ‘real’ – how long it would take to rebuild all the destruction.” Obviously, such scenes are happening in real life – not as a fight between two supernatural beings, but wars in this world wreaking an equal amount of destruction and chaos of years of labour, blood, sweat and tears put into building infrastructure in countries.
